Brand consistency is a major reason why professional graphic design yields returns. It’s not just about having a logo; it’s about ensuring that every visual element — from your website and brochures to packaging and email headers — speaks in a unified tone. Inconsistent design confuses customers, diminishes trust, and weakens brand recall.
A consistent visual identity reinforces brand values and makes businesses appear more reliable and mature. Typography, spacing, logo placement, and visual themes should all follow a cohesive style guide to ensure uniformity across platforms.
This is particularly important for eCommerce brands, B2B service providers, and tech startups operating in visual-first spaces like social media and mobile apps. For these companies, consistent design can directly influence user behavior, customer acquisition, and loyalty.

Design today must be digital-first. This means layouts, visuals, and branding elements need to be created with responsiveness, mobile consumption, and user experience at the forefront. In the UAE, where mobile usage dominates, failing to optimize visuals for smaller screens can result in poor performance and lost conversions.
Digital-first graphic design also prioritizes accessibility. Brands that use legible fonts, logical spacing, color contrast for visibility, and intuitive layouts foster inclusive communication — a factor increasingly valued by modern consumers.
Moreover, brands that understand UX/UI design principles are able to guide users along the buyer journey seamlessly. Whether it’s designing a landing page, a product carousel, or a CTA button, each graphic element should have a purpose — to inform, persuade, and convert.
Forward-thinking companies are also adopting design systems that are modular and scalable. These allow for rapid iterations while maintaining visual consistency, which is particularly important for startups and SMEs that scale quickly and require cohesive brand communication across growing channels.

As businesses grow beyond borders, adapting design for regional appeal is key. For UAE businesses, this might involve incorporating Arabic typography, color palettes that resonate locally, or culturally relevant visuals. A localized design approach ensures messages don’t just translate — they connect.
